为自定义hibernate Type实现VersionType,LiteralType的重要性

时间:2016-06-06 21:19:08

标签: java hibernate datetime timezone

我在hibernate中实现了自定义UtcTimestampType,以便始终以UTC格式节省时间。讨论here。在这篇文章中,有人建议将所有过度使用的方法委托给TimeStampType。我不确定这些方法的作用,委托给TimeStampType是否可以?正确地覆盖以下方法的重要性是什么:

1 . String[] getRegistrationKeys() in org.hibernate.type.BaseType
2.  seed, next, getComparator in org.hibernate.type.VersionType<T>
3.  objectToSQLString in org.hibernate.type.LiteralType

0 个答案:

没有答案